Differentiate between federal and unitary form of government with examples.
Marking-scheme solution
Federal system of Governance:
(i) Two or more levels of Government.
(ii) The central government and the state government works in coordination.
(iii) Decentralization of power takes place in this form of government.
(iv) There is a balance of power between different levels of governments.
(v) For example: Belgium/U.S.A.
(i) There is only one level of government.
(ii) The state government works as sub-units to the central government.
(iii) All powers are vested in the Central government therefore centralization of power takes place.
(iv) There is absolute control of power by the central government.
(v) For example: Sri Lanka
